Widnau is a municipality in the Wahlkreis (constituency) of Rheintal in the canton of St. Gallen in Switzerland. In 1883 the municipality was created when it separated from Diepoldsau. Widnau has an area, as of 2006, of 4.2 km2 (1.6 sq mi). Of this area, 34.2% is used for agricultural purposes, while 2.4% is forested. Of the rest of the land, 59.4% is settled (buildings or roads) and the remainder (4%) is non-productive (rivers or lakes). It is on the Austrian border and has a border crossing via the Wiesenrainbrücke, a bridge over the Rhine. This road bridge also carries a track of the International Rhine Regulation Railway, a now preserved rail line formerly used in the management of the Rhine. More information...
